VXP-T FRONT PANEL DESCRIPTION
No. Name
Function
A
Set
Enables/disables the Long Reach Mode; RS-232 updates/pass-through the device; choose USB device or USB host mode.
B
Power LED
When the device is powered on/off, the LED is on/off
C
Status LED
Flashing slowly: The transmitter is working properly
Off: The transmitter is not working properly.
D
HDCP LED
On: HDCP video is being transmitted.
Flashing Quickly: Non-HDCP video is being transmitted.
E
Link LED
On: HDBT link is normal.
Blinking/Off: No HDBT link or link is unstable.

VXP-T REAR PANEL DESCRIPTION
No. Name
Function
F
DC 12V
12VDC/2A power input, threaded port for standard or locking connection, two-pin phoenix port for additional power.
G
HDBT Out
Connect to HDBT IN port of VXP-82 or VXP-R HDBaseT Receiver
H
Audio In
Analog audio input, 3.5mm analog audio pass-through from transmitter In to receiver Out over HDBaseT.
I
HDMI In
Connect to an HDMI source.
J
RS-232
RS-232 pass through or firmware update.
K
IR In
Connect to IR receiver to enable to enable IR pass-through to VXP-R HDBaseT Receiver IR Output.
L
IR Out
Connect to IR emitter to enable control devices when used as an extender with VXP-R HDBaseT Receiver or the VXP-82
Presentation Switcher.
M
USB Host
Connect to USB Host device to be controlled such as a server, computer, etc.
N
USB Device
Connect to USB devices such as a mouse, keyboard, USB disk, etc.
O
Ethernet 1 & 2 Connect to Ethernet devices.
P
S/PDIF In
Connect to digital audio input.
Q
S/PDIF Out
Connect to digital audio output.
FUNCTION SET DIP SWITCH
The DIP switch on front panel of VXP-T is capable of setting the RS-232 function, choosing USB device or USB Host mode, enabling/
disabling the Long Reach Mode.
Note:
•
“X” means could be any position
•
VXP-T and VXP-R need to be set “Long Reach Mode ON” simultaneously, then reboot to take effect, only 1080p 24bit video can be transmitted
to 150m/500ft
•
Only when VXP-T and VXP-R are used as an extender, “Long Reach Mode” can take effect
